**Action item (P2):** The Tansley calendar sync double-booked rooms again because our conflict resolver trusted the stale cache over the upstream feed. Fix is to invalidate cache entries on every webhook, not just hourly. New folks: this bites us roughly once a quarter, so it's worth reading the background. The full incident write-up and resolver design notes are here:

operations page: https://jira.zemvarsys.internal/projects/pages/projects/projects

## Environments — Quenchline Scheduler

We are replacing the homegrown job queue in Quenchline with the Brindlework broker across all three environments. Staging mirrors production topology but runs a single broker node, so retry semantics differ slightly; please review the backoff logic with that in mind. Each environment reads its settings at boot and refuses to start on missing keys. The staging environment currently runs with the following values.

config for kajeg-kahog:
WENIX_LOG_LEVEL=debug
WENIX_METRICS_HOST=metrics.wenix.qirvansys.corp
WENIX_POOL_SIZE=4

Subject: DR drill — webhook retries

Reviewer notes for the Bramblewick drill: delivery retries must use exponential backoff capped at six attempts, idempotency keys required on every POST. Reject the patch if replay dedupe is missing. To unseal the drill replica of Hollowpine, use the recovery passphrase below.

unlock words, bawef-kahap: sorax-sorir-quenys-aldok

Ticket #4418 — Quillbrook Search, autocomplete index degradation. The suggest index on the Fennel cluster has slowed to 900ms p95, and the rebuild job cannot proceed because the maintenance vault sealed itself after three failed unseal attempts by the Tarnwick on-call. Per security policy, the reviewer must confirm the rebuild scope before we unseal. To proceed, unseal the vault with the recovery passphrase below.

strongbox words: lamwyn-istax-tamvan-beldor-pelax-norys-kasdor-wenmir-kelax-ralix-holir-silok-ulawyn